diff options
-rw-r--r-- | etc/nginx-genenetwork.conf | 31 | ||||
-rwxr-xr-x | wqflask/base/webqtlConfig.py | 4 |
2 files changed, 19 insertions, 16 deletions
diff --git a/etc/nginx-genenetwork.conf b/etc/nginx-genenetwork.conf index b966fe6d..06fd3c57 100644 --- a/etc/nginx-genenetwork.conf +++ b/etc/nginx-genenetwork.conf @@ -1,9 +1,3 @@ -# nginx configuration example for GeneNetwork -# -# Simple port reverse proxy from port 80 to 5003 for domain -# -# See also the information in ./doc/README.org - user nobody; worker_processes 4; pid /var/run/nginx.pid; @@ -11,15 +5,15 @@ pid /var/run/nginx.pid; error_log /var/log/nginx/error.log; events { - worker_connections 4; + worker_connections 16; } http { - # include mime.types; - default_type application/octet-stream; + include mime.types; + # default_type application/octet-stream; - sendfile on; - keepalive_timeout 65; + # sendfile on; + keepalive_timeout 480; server { listen 80; @@ -34,18 +28,27 @@ http { location = /50x.html { root html; } - } server { listen 80; server_name test-gn2.genenetwork.org; access_log logs/test-gn2.access.log; + + proxy_connect_timeout 3000; + proxy_send_timeout 3000; + proxy_read_timeout 3000; + send_timeout 3000; + location / { - proxy_set_header X-Real-IP $remote_addr; + # proxy_set_header Host $host; proxy_set_header Host $http_host; + # proxy_redirect off; + proxy_set_header Connection keep-alive; + proxy_set_header X-Real-IP $remote_addr; + pro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; + proxy_set_header X-Forwarded-Host $server_name; proxy_pass http://127.0.0.1:5003; } } - } diff --git a/wqflask/base/webqtlConfig.py b/wqflask/base/webqtlConfig.py index cdce119a..f62207e0 100755 --- a/wqflask/base/webqtlConfig.py +++ b/wqflask/base/webqtlConfig.py @@ -64,8 +64,8 @@ ENSEMBLETRANSCRIPT_URL="http://useast.ensembl.org/Mus_musculus/Lucene/Details?sp TMPDIR = mk_dir(TEMPDIR+'/gn2/') CACHEDIR = mk_dir(TEMPDIR+'/cache/') # We can no longer write into the git tree: -GENERATED_IMAGE_DIR = mk_dir(TMPDIR+'/generate/') -GENERATED_TEXT_DIR = mk_dir(TMPDIR+'/generate_text/') +GENERATED_IMAGE_DIR = mk_dir(TMPDIR+'/generated/') +GENERATED_TEXT_DIR = mk_dir(TMPDIR+'/generated_text/') # Flat file directories GENODIR = flat_files('genotype')+'/' |